Nyack gave their fans exactly what they wanted out of a home opener on Monday. Their pitchers stepped up to hand the Brewster Bears a 3-0 shutout. That's more bragging rights for Nyack, who also won the pair's last head-to-head.
Nyack saw three different players step up and record at least one hit. One of them was Byron Arias, who got on base in all three of his plate appearances with a triple and a stolen base.
